Thread: Knoppix on a DVD?

  1. #1

    Knoppix on a DVD?

    Has anyone tried using a DVDr to run Knoppix? Once I get a CD customised the way I need it, I am going to try.

    The main advantage I see would to have over twice the room for apps and kernel variants without having to use the compression algorithms to slow down performance.

    Main con: Won't work on older systems with hardware constraints that prevent using DVD. (Like my PPro200 SMP box)

    I have also heard Mr Knopper say that the larger Knoppix becomes the slower it will become since Knoppix is basically one big file on the CD that has to be uncompressed. Having said this I don't know how much slower things would get and if it would be an issue. I suppose memory would be a big factor here.
